The Artist and His Work
Miner Kilbourne Kellogg was born in 1814 in Manlius Square, New York, and died in 1889 in Toledo, Ohio. He was a talented painter, art historian, and art collector who traveled extensively throughout Europe and the Middle East. His experiences during these travels heavily influenced his artwork, which often featured scenes and figures from the regions he visited. Miner Kilbourne Kellogg (1814 – 1889)
Miner Kilbourne Kellogg (1814-1889) was an American Orientalist painter, art historian & collector known for vivid portraits, landscapes & Middle Eastern scenes. His work offers a glimpse into 19th-century travel and artistic exchange.
